SQL查询速度缓慢的调优思路主要包括以下三大环节一发现慢SQL 利用慢日志功能通过开启慢日志功能,记录执行时间超过设定阈值的SQL语句 定位具体慢SQL在关闭慢日志功能后,通过分析慢日志,精准定位到具体的慢SQL语句二分析慢SQL 获取执行计划详情使用explain+SQL或autotrace手段获取SQL的执行计划。

探讨优化 SQL 性能的方法,特别强调了在面对大量数据时的性能瓶颈在一个处理近亿条记录的表上执行一个统计 SQL,发现耗时200秒仍无结果通过执行 `explain` 命令,发现 SQL 扫描了8000万条记录到磁盘,整个索引树被扫描,表明效率低下在与项目组数据库专家讨论后,仅通过添加 `force index` 指令。

">

sql语句优化有哪些方法呢

作者:admin人气:0更新:2025-04-27 05:40:05

SQL查询速度缓慢的调优思路主要包括以下三大环节一发现慢SQL 利用慢日志功能通过开启慢日志功能,记录执行时间超过设定阈值的SQL语句 定位具体慢SQL在关闭慢日志功能后,通过分析慢日志,精准定位到具体的慢SQL语句二分析慢SQL 获取执行计划详情使用explain+SQL或autotrace手段获取SQL的执行计划。

探讨优化 SQL 性能的方法,特别强调了在面对大量数据时的性能瓶颈在一个处理近亿条记录的表上执行一个统计 SQL,发现耗时200秒仍无结果通过执行 `explain` 命令,发现 SQL 扫描了8000万条记录到磁盘,整个索引树被扫描,表明效率低下在与项目组数据库专家讨论后,仅通过添加 `force index` 指令。

在MySQL数据库中,常常需要比较数据或取两个值中的较大值尤其在大型数据库中,对于比较和取值的操作,往往需要进行优化以提高查询效率下面将介绍如何快速比较数据和优化SQL语句一快速比较方法 1使用IF函数 IF函数是MySQL的一个条件函数,可以根据条件返回不同的结果IF函数的语法如下IFexpr1。

这里分享下mysql优化的几种方法1首先在打开的软件中,需要分别为每一个表创建 InnoDB FILE的文件2这样能保证从内存中读取数据不会太大,如果太大就达不到优化效果3此时,可以利用语句iostat d x k 1 命令,直接查看硬盘的操作,如下图所示4如果成立就对mysql的数据进行拷贝。

SQL语句消耗了70%至90%的数据库资源 SQL语句独立于程序设计逻辑,对SQL语句进行优化不会影响程序逻辑 SQL语句有不同的写法,在性能上的差异非常大 SQL语句易学,但难精通 优化SQL语句的传统方法是通过手工重写来对SQL语句进行优化DBA或资深程序员通过对SQL语句执行计划的分析,依靠经验,尝试重写SQ。

在SQLite中,通过以下方式构建索引可以显著提升SQL查询性能利用ROWID字段SQLite会自动为每个记录添加ROWID字段,构建B+树结构ROWID字段提供唯一标识符,有助于数据的快速查找与定位选择合适的索引类型B树和B+树特别适用于范围查询和顺序访问,主键通常使用B+树索引Hash索引适用于等值查询,但不。

标签:sql语句优化有哪些方法

本站和 中文互联网目录程序 - 中互目录 的作者无关,不对其内容负责。本历史页面谨为网络历史索引,不代表被查询网站的即时页面。